What will Make a Great Contain Like This Work?
Storage boxes like these can make a world of difference when organized right. When finding such plastic storage boxes, you should look for a few key qualities:
- Handles can be included on the sides of your hobby box. Such handles may be used to help you carry a box around to different spots for easy storage use.
- You may also find some plastic storage containers that are stackable. This means you can place them on top of each other in a secure manner without them slipping off. This is great if you have a need for several boxes in one small spot.
- An opaque surface can make a real difference. This could work well if you have collectibles that are sensitive to light and need to be kept in the dark.
- The outside surfaces can especially be flat and solid to where you could add labeled onto them if desired. This helps you to identify what’s in a box or what should go in it.
